
Troy the Train of Car City
Troy the Train is the fastest train in the world. He makes sure that new vehicles arrive safely in Car City, and join the Car Team. Every day, Troy the train meets new friends, who follow him in amazing adventures.
Troy the Train of Car City
December 1, 2016
Reviews
There are no reviews for this tv show yet.
Video reviews
0 review(s)
Text reviews
0 review(s)